Any% ng for all 3 difficulties, any% ng+ for all difficulties, allowing any methods that beat the game as fast as possible. Remove 'Pc Variable' from the filters since it will be obsolete since framerate switching will(should) be allowed in any%. Remove save & quit and save & quit+ from the leaderboard altogether since they'll be obsolete if framerate switching is allowed in any%. Change the name of "SW+" to Separate Ways+ to keep it consistent with the other category. Runs shouldn't count as segmented for going to the menu to switch framerates. If saving and quitting causes a large time disparity between RTA and IGT then the leaderboard should be timed based on RTA from now on. Having to retime all of the runs will be an issue, so why not just retime the top 5 or 10 current runs and time all runs in RTA from now on. If someone with a time that isn't in the top 10 wants theirs retimed, they should be able to handle it themselves.
